Article: Universal Rewards Cards Are Rated For Best Value.(General News)

AURORA, Ill.-The universal rewards cards that offer the most bang for the buck are American Express Co.'s Blue and Green, JPMorgan Chase & Co.'s Freedom, Wells Fargo & Co.'s Visa with Enhanced Rewards, and HSBC Holdings PLC's Ecosmart, according to a report by Corporate Insight Inc. The five cards offer a 1% rate of return on a $50 rewards redemption, according to the report.
